Position Summary

The Universityof New Mexico, School of Medicine, Neurology Department seeks a qualifiedNeurologist for epilepsy and neuro-hospitalist service lines.

The successful candidate will joina multidisciplinary group of neurology faculty in providing quality patientcare in the inpatient neuro-hospitalist service and epilepsy consult andservice at UNM Hospital. Additionally,the position will assume on-call responsibilities for adult clinical serviceswith fellow providers.

Academic responsibilities includeparticipation in teaching of medical students, residents, and fellows andresearch activities of the department.

UNM Hospital is the tertiary care center for the Stateand the only Primary Advanced Stroke Center, dedicated neuroscience criticalcare unit, Comprehensive Movement Disorders Center, NAEC level 4 epilepsycenter, and ALS / MDA center in the State. The Department of Neurology has 30 plusfull-time and part-time attending physicians and is home to well-establishedResidency and multiple Fellowship programs.

About Albuquerque, New Mexico
Albuquerque, NM is a beautiful city with Sandia Mountains to theeast and mesa to the west. At more thana mile-high elevation, this high desert environment provides beautiful sunnydays but also the variety of all four seasons. It is ideal for outdoor activities and sports all year-round includingrunning, hiking, biking and skiing. Albuquerqueis 1 hour from Santa Fe, NM and 2.5 hours from Taos, NM, both world famous fortheir art and culture. The State of NewMexico is multicultural and diverse with 19 indigenous native pueblos, Navajoreservation and three Apache tribal lands. We have excellent local cuisine, breathtakingsunsets, numerous cultural and historic sites, lakes, rivers, deserts andmountains.
